For every 15 minutes of a show, there are two minutes to commercial. At this rate, if leila has seen 45 minutes of a show, how m
Ainat [17]

Answer:

51 minutes.

Step-by-step explanation:

We have been given that for every 15 minutes of a show, there are two minutes to commercial. At this rate, Leila has seen 45 minutes of a show. We are asked to find the time for which Leila has been watching TV.

We will use proportions to solve our given problem.

\frac{\text{Minutes of TV show + Advertisement}}{\text{Minutes of TV show}}=\frac{15+2}{15}

\frac{\text{Minutes of TV show + Advertisement}}{\text{Minutes of TV show}}=\frac{17}{15}  

Upon substituting our given values, we will get:

\frac{\text{Minutes of TV show + Advertisement}}{45}=\frac{17}{15}

\frac{\text{Minutes of TV show + Advertisement}}{45}\times 45=\frac{17}{15}\times 45

\text{Minutes of TV show + Advertisement}=\frac{17}{1}\times 3

\text{Minutes of TV show + Advertisement}=51

Therefore, Leila has been watching TV together for 51 minutes.
